湖仓构建 LAKEFORMATION-配置Spark对接LakeFormation:对接通用配置

时间:2024-04-03 14:31:31

对接通用配置

在“spark/conf/spark-defaults.conf”中添加以下配置:

# 项目ID,必选参数,此处配置值仅作为参考
spark.hadoop.lakeformation.project.id=项目ID
# LakeFormation实例ID,可选参数,通过LakeFormation实例界面获取,如不填写则连接到默认实例,此处配置值仅作为参考
spark.hadoop.lakeformation.instance.id=LakeFormation实例ID
#访问lakeformation IAM认证AK信息,可选参数,如果为自定义认证信息获取类可忽略
spark.hadoop.lakeformation.authentication.access.key=AK信息
#访问lakeformation IAM认证SK信息,可选参数,如果为自定义认证信息获取类可忽略
spark.hadoop.lakeformation.authentication.secret.key=SK信息
#访问lakeformation IAM认证信息securitytoken,可选参数,搭配临时AK/SK使用,如果使用永久AK/SK或自定义认证信息获取类可忽略
spark.hadoop.lakeformation.authentication.security.token=securitytoken信息

其中项目ID为必选配置,其他为可选配置,根据实际情况进行填写。

将上述配置添加到hive-site.xml或core-site.xml中亦可生效,添加时需要去除“spark.hadoop”前缀。

support.huaweicloud.com/bestpractice-lakeformation/lakeformation_08_0003.html